Chapter 65: The Tournament, Part 3


"So, anyone interested in a friendly bet about who's going to win?" Kaden asked with a smile as he sat on his chair overlooking the ring. 


"No thanks," Vilhelm said with a grunt, shaking his head. "You have that shit-eating grin on your face..." he added in an annoyed tone, dismissively waving his hand to the side, causing Kaden to chuckle. 


"That said, I think Awut will win..." Vilhelm said while gesturing towards a muscular, tall, middle-aged African man. "But I'm not betting, either way," he concluded upon noticing Kaden's smirk getting broader.


"I think Link would win, but I'm not betting either," Briar said from the side. "I still have a week's worth of paperwork and guard duty I still owe you, you damned cheater..." she added with a pout. 


"But who do you think will win, Mr big-boss-man?" Briar asked, playfully doing air quotes in the air with her hands as she mouthed the last part of her sentence.


"Well, if you two are not gonna bet, then forget it," Kaden said with a shrug. "I'm not spilling the beans," he concluded, ignoring Briar's pout as he turned his attention to the fight.






The second round of the free for all had already started, and it was already apparent who would win this round as two strong contestants dominated the ring. 


The first contestant was Link, who, despite not showcasing any supernatural abilities, went out of his way to perform dazzling takedowns on any unsuspecting contestants crossing his bath.


He showed a dizzying amount of bodily flexibility as he confused both his opponents and the spectators with strange footwork as he danced through the ring, delivering blows from the most unexpected angles.


He kept a steady level of power and speed that didn't transcend human limits while taking down seemingly more powerful opponents with pure technique and skill. 


However, the few irregularities Link displayed during the fight didn't escape Kaden's eye, as the former tried his best to hold back. But he was forced on over one occasion to display a greater level of speed and power by the more powerful contestants he encountered. 


The second contestant was Awut, the man Vilhelm spoke about, and although he didn't go out of his way to show off, he still stood out because of his massive figure and fighting style. 


Awut was a force of nature inside the ring as he basically bulldozed over the competition with brute strength, his punches creating loud thudding noises that reverberated all over the training room as he didn't even bother dodging any attack.


Though weapons were allowed inside the ring, very few contestants brought any, and Awut encountered his fair share of armed opponents, and he shrugged their blows as if it was nothing, but that is neither here nor there. 


The number of contestants on the ring continued to go down with each passing moment, and soon enough, Only Awut and Link remained as Link seemed to be actively avoiding Awut.


"It's just you and me now, Link," Awut said in a calm tone as he looked at Link. "I don't know why you've been avoiding me, but you can't do that anymore," he added, crossing his muscular arms in front of his chest.


"Well, you would have just kicked my ass if I didn't, and I need to display some of my abilities since the big boss is watching," Link said with a smile, sheepishly rubbing the back of his head.


"You and I both know that's a load of bullshit," Awut said with a frown as he lowered his arms and posture. "Whatever it is you're trying to hide, I'll make you spill it out!" he concluded, rushing towards Link. 


Link just shrugged his shoulders with the same sheepish smile as Awut reached him, trying to engulf him in a bear hug. He ducked and spun around, disappearing from Awut's line of sight in a bizarre display of footwork and appearing behind him.


Link then jerked his hand to the side, and a dagger shot out of his sleeve, only for him to catch it and plunge into Awut's left side, and Awut reacted quickly, spinning around while swinging his arm in an attempt to hit Link's head with his wrest.


Link saw this, but he didn't panic even when it seemed his attack wouldn't connect in time before Awut sent him flying, and the speed of his arm suddenly increased massively, hitting Awut's left side before the latter's attack could reach him. 


Awut briefly frowned at that despite not receiving any injury as the dagger merely bounced off his side with a metallic clang and continued his swing aimed at Link's head. 


Link's attack left him almost defenseless as he was still yet to recover his balance, leaving him unable to do anything but cross his arms in front of his face to mitigate the attack. That ultimately connected, sending him flying backward. 


Link strangely twisted his body mid-air and reached with his hand for the ground to stop his momentum, finally coming to a halt several meters ago while doing one handstand. 


"I kind of felt that..." Awut said in a calm tone, touching his left side as Link adjusted himself with a flip, landing on his feet with a smile. 


"You don't need to lie to make me feel better, Awut," Link said while rubbing the back of his neck with a smile. "That said, you sure hit like a missile..." he added, shaking his hand in pain. 


"Yet, you don't like you've been hit by a missile," Awut said with a raised eyebrow, frowning in bemusement. 


"I'm sure you'll make so that I do," Link said with a shrug, scratching his head. 


"Enough nonsense!" Awut exclaimed with a frown, decisively waving his hand to the side. He quickly lowered his posture and charged at Link again. 


Quickly closing the distance, Awut suddenly stopped a meter away from Link and lunged at the latter, aiming to ram Link's abdomen with his shoulder.


And although Awut's sudden actions surprised Link as he was expecting another head-on attack, he still reacted and dodged to the side, only getting grazed in the side as Awut swung his fist in a last-second attempt to salvage the situation.


Link then began twisting his body and maneuvered himself into Awut's left side again, delivering another stab to the same spot he targeted earlier. 


Awut frowned at the hit again and tried to be unpredictable in his counter-attack this time, as he feigned an attack with his left elbow, causing Link to take a small step back. 


Awut saw this and spun himself in Link's direction, attempting to use the centrifugal force of his spin to deliver an elbow strike with his right instead of left as he closed the distance again. 


Awut's actions took Link by surprise again, and he had no choice but to jump back while crossing his arms in front of his abdomen to absorb the impact of the hit, which connected, sending Link flying back again. 


The fight continued in this manner as Link remained content with a passive fighting style, waiting for Awut to make the first move only for him to counter-attack, targeting Awut's left side. 


Awut would also take advantage of that and land a hit after Link losses his balance, which the latter would use to make some distance, and start over.


However, as the fight went on for several more minutes, Link became better and better at dodging Awut's attacks and started landing more hits on the latter's left side while evading more and more of his attacks.


And soon enough, the two contestants were standing still as they faced each other, Link still sheepishly smiling, while Awut frowned while holding his left side with a weary expression. 


"I don't understand..." Awut said in a calm tone as he stared at Link. "Why did you avoid me when you're this strong...?" he asked, removing his hand from his side and looking at the blood staining it.


"Like I said, if I didn't avoid you, you'd kick my ass in a second..." Link replied with a shrug, causing Awut to frown in displeasure. "You're basically invulnerable, so I had to keep my distance and figure out a weak spot before I fought you," he added in a helpless tone, causing Awut's frown to ease a little. 


"I see," Awut said, closing his eyes as he heaved a heavy sigh. "There is no point in continuing this fight anymore, then," he added as he opened his eyes. 


"I forfeit," Awut concluded as he turned around and climbed down the ring, much to the disappointment of the spectating Phoenix Wings, who were watching the fight with bated breaths. 


"The winner is Link!" Briar exclaimed from the side, and the spectators began cheering. "The last round of the free for all will start shortly, so the rest of the contestants should start making preparations," she added as several people came into the ring to clean it.
